Qatar University Graduation 2025 Celebrates Outstanding Female Graduates

The Qatar University Graduation 2025 ceremony for female students was a remarkable event of pride and celebration. It was held on Thursday morning at the university’s Sports and Events Complex.

Sheikha Jowaher bint Hamad bin Suhaim Al-Thani, patronized the event and honored 513 outstanding students. This reflected Qatar’s continued commitment to recognizing academic excellence among young women.

Dr. Omar bin Mohamed Al Ansari, President of Qatar University, personally awarded graduation certificates to 2,857 female graduates from various academic disciplines. His gesture symbolized the university’s dedication to student achievement and educational leadership.

Student Manar Mahmoud Al Yafei gave a speech on behalf of the graduates. She expressed gratitude to the university and spoke about the hopes and dreams of her fellow students. Her words inspired both attendees and peers.

Moreover, Qatar University Graduation 2025 welcomed several dignitaries. Minister of Education and Higher Education, Lolwah bint Rashid Al Khater, attended the ceremony along with many Sheikhs, Ministers, and members of the university’s board of trustees.
